Multiple Sclerosis Overview Etiology Of Ms Ms News Today Multiple sclerosis (ms) is a chronic neurological disorder. it’s an autoimmune disorder, meaning that in ms, the immune system—which normally protects us from viruses, bacteria, and other threats—mistakenly attacks healthy cells. ms symptoms usually begin in young adults, between ages 20 and 40. Multiple sclerosis is a disorder in which the body's immune system attacks the protective covering of the nerve cells in the brain, optic nerve and spinal cord, called the myelin sheath.

Multiple sclerosis (ms) damages the protective cover around nerves called myelin in your central nervous system. it can cause muscle weakness, vision changes, numbness and memory issues. while there isn’t a cure, treatment options can help you manage symptoms and slow disease progression. The name "multiple sclerosis " is short for multiple cerebro spinal sclerosis, which refers to the numerous glial scars (or sclerae – essentially plaques or lesions) that develop on the white matter of the brain and spinal cord.
